US Stocks Rise Amid Central Bank Stimulus Hopes
Wall Street Journal –China's July trade surplus narrows unexpectedly. By Matt Jarzemsky. NEW YORK–Stocks rallied into Friday's close, with the S&P 500 capping its longest streak of gains since late 2010, as investors shrugged off an unexpected drop in China's trade surplus.
